Technical Field
The utility model relates to a light support technical field specifically is a portable light support is used in radio and television engineering.
Background
With the development of the media industry, people watch more and more movies and televisions, and when the broadcast television carries out project shooting, because some positions possibly store the situation that light is insufficient, light is needed to be used for supplementing light for the broadcast television.

Referring to fig. 1-4, the present invention provides an embodiment: a movable light bracket for broadcast television engineering comprises a bracket plate 1, a placing plate 2 is arranged at the top end of the bracket plate 1, an adjusting mechanism 3 is arranged between the bracket plate 1 and the placing plate 2, the adjusting mechanism 3 comprises a connecting plate 31, the connecting plate 31 is connected with the outer wall of the placing plate 2, a fixed plate 32 is fixedly arranged on the inner wall of the bracket plate 1, the top end of the fixed plate 32 is connected with a telescopic rod 33, a first spring 34 is sleeved on the surface of the telescopic rod 33, a movable plate 35 is connected to one end of the telescopic rod 33 far away from the fixed plate 32, a limiting rod 36 is connected to one end of the movable plate 35 far away from the first spring 34, a pull plate 37 is connected to the front side of the movable plate 35, a light main body 4 is arranged at the top end of the placing plate 2, a fixing mechanism 5 is arranged between the placing plate 2 and the light main body 4, the fixing mechanism 5 comprises a clamping block 51, and the clamping block 51 is connected with the top end surface of the placing plate 2, the fixed block 52 is fixedly mounted inside the light body 4, the pulling block 53 is arranged outside the light body 4, the moving block 54 is connected to one end, close to the light body 4, of the pulling block 53, the inserting rod 55 is connected to one end, close to the fixed block 52, of the moving block 54, and the second spring 56 is sleeved on the surface of the inserting rod 55.

Furthermore, a sliding groove is formed in the light body 4, a sliding block is mounted at the top end of the moving block 54, the moving block 54 is connected with the light body 4 in a sliding mode, when the pulling block 53 pulls the moving block 54, the moving block 54 can slide, and at the moment, the sliding groove in the light body 4 is formed, so that the moving block 54 can slide more stably.

Furthermore, one end of the second spring 56 is welded to the surface of the moving block 54, and one end of the second spring 56, which is far away from the moving block 54, is welded to the surface of the fixed block 52, so that when the pulling block 53 drives the moving block 54 to slide, the moving block 54 can stably slide under the action of the elastic force of the second spring 56, and the second spring can drive the insertion rod 55 to perform subsequent sliding operation.
